Tag: ssms

如何删除SQL Server数据库中的所有表?

我试图写一个脚本,将完全清空SQL Server数据库。 这是我迄今为止: USE [dbname] GO EXEC sp_msforeachtable 'ALTER TABLE ? NOCHECK CONSTRAINT all' EXEC sp_msforeachtable 'DELETE ?' 当我在Management Studio中运行它时,我得到: 命令成功完成。 但是当我刷新表列表时,他们都还在那里。 我究竟做错了什么?

SQL Server Management Studio SSMS尝试“保存到文件”,而不是在F5上执行

这种情况是间歇性的,似乎是偶然碰到钥匙。 任何想法是什么导致这个?

如何将表中的所有数据导出为可插入的sql格式?

我有一个数据库中的表(称为A_table )(在Microsoft SQL Server Management Studio中称为A_db ),并且有10行。 我有另一个数据库(称为B_db ),它有一个表(称为B_table ),它具有与A_table相同的列设置。 但是B_table是空的。 我想要的是: 将每一行从A_table 复制到B_table 。 在Microsoft SQL Server Management Studio 2012中是否有任何选项来从表中创build插入SQL? 或者还有其他的select吗?

如何在SQL Server Management Studio中查看查询历史logging

查询历史logging是否存储在某些日志文件中? 如果是的话,你能告诉我如何find他们的位置? 如果没有,你可以给我一些关于如何看待它的build议吗?

如何在SQL Server Management Studio中快速编辑表中的值?

除了从对象资源pipe理器的上下文菜单 – >“编辑排名前200的行”,有没有一个快速的方法来打开编辑模式,我可以快速修改单元格的值的表? 我需要能够翻过前200行。 我不想写“插入”脚本,我需要做的每一个小调整…我不明白为什么短信不提供快速访问页面表编辑器(如Navicat)。

如何在不同的模式下创build一个SQL表?

这是从SQL Server 2008,ssms 当我创build一个表时,它创build在dbo下。 我想创build它在不同的模式下,但是当我使用“新表”对话框,我永远不能find指定此字段。

ALTER DATABASE失败,因为锁不能放在数据库上

我需要重新启动数据库,因为一些进程不工作。 我的计划是将其脱机并重新联机。 我正在尝试在Sql Server Management Studio 2008中执行此操作: use master; go alter database qcvalues set single_user with rollback immediate; alter database qcvalues set multi_user; go 我收到这些错误: Msg 5061, Level 16, State 1, Line 1 ALTER DATABASE failed because a lock could not be placed on database 'qcvalues'. Try again later. Msg 5069, Level 16, State 1, […]

SQL Server。 如何刷新智能感知?

可能重复: 失去了智能感知 SQL Server 2008的智能感知问题 我是SQL Server的新手,所以这可能是一个简单的修复。 在SQL Server 2008 R2中,我刚刚在现有的表中导入了一个新的数据表和/或重命名的字段(无论哪种方式)。 当我开始编写一些SQL时,智能感知不会识别新的字段名称并开始强调所有内容。 我发现的唯一的修复方法是closures并重新打开SQL Server,但我确定有一个更简单的解决scheme。 build议请? (这不是一个严重的问题,只是一个宠物peeve)。

在Sql Server Management Studio中使用标题保存结果

我正在使用SQL Server Management Studio。 我希望将查询的结果保存到Excel文件中。 我select“另存为”,然后保存到我可以在Excel中打开的CSV文件。 除了我缺less列标题,任何想法如何让他们出口所有好的?

如何从SQL Server Management Studio的历史logging中删除“服务器名称”项

尝试连接到Management Studio(特别是2008)中的服务器时,有一个input服务器名称的字段。 该字段还有一个下拉列表,显示您尝试连接的服务器的历史logging。 我想知道: 如何从历史logging中删除单个项目。 如何从每个服务器名称的“login”字段历史中删除一个项目。 谢谢!